References include the 1993 song "Butterfly Wings" by Machines of Loving Grace, as well as a quote from David Eagleman I've used more than once, specifically the notion of the Three Deaths. As Eagleman said: "There are three deaths: the first is when the body ceases to function. The second is when the body is consigned to the grave. The third is that moment, sometime in the future, when your name is spoken for the last time."
I've also quoted an old German proverb, which I felt appropriate.
